Minimizing Damage

Delicate fibers in oriental rugs are prone to wear and tear, which can reduce their beauty and structural integrity over time. To protect these intricate textiles, it is essential to implement preventative measures. Regular vacuuming helps eliminate dust and dirt that can cause abrasions. Furthermore, placing rugs in low-traffic areas or using rug pads can reduce friction and shield from heavy footfall. Direct sunlight exposure should be limited, as UV rays can weaken fibers and fade colors. Additionally, rotating rugs periodically ensures even wear across all areas. By implementing these practices, rug owners can substantially extend the lifespan of their prized possessions, retaining their aesthetic appeal and structural strength for generations to come.

Specialist Cleaning Techniques

Expert cleaning techniques play an essential role in maintaining the integrity of delicate fibers in oriental rugs. These approaches are developed to address the unique characteristics of various materials, including silk and fine wool, which can be particularly prone to damage. Professional cleaners utilize gentle cleaning solutions and low-pressure rinsing to prevent fiber distortion and color bleeding. Additionally, approaches such as dry cleaning or solvent-based cleaning are employed for delicate fabrics that cannot tolerate water exposure. Moreover, experts evaluate each rug's specific needs, ensuring that stains and dirt are removed without compromising the fibers. By using customized approaches, professionals copyright the aesthetic appeal and structural integrity of these valuable textiles, ultimately extending their lifespan and elevating their beauty.

Removing Deeply Embedded Grime and Allergens

Deep-seated dirt and allergens regularly collect in the fibers of oriental rugs, making thorough cleaning essential for both aesthetics and health. Over time, dust, pet dander, pollen, and other pollutants can become trapped deep inside the rug's material, resulting in poor indoor air quality and potential allergic reactions. Routine vacuuming might not be enough, as it frequently cannot access the underlying layers where these particles reside.

Professional cleaning companies use specialized equipment and methods to remove these deep-set contaminants. Steam cleaning, hot water extraction, and similar techniques are utilized to lift dirt and allergens from the fibers without causing damage. This deep cleaning not only elevates the appearance of the rug but also promotes a healthier living environment. By eliminating these hidden pollutants, homeowners can guarantee their oriental rugs remain not only beautiful but also safe for all occupants, specifically those with sensitivities.

Stopping Mold and Mildew Development

To avoid mold and mildew growth on oriental rugs, sustaining a dry and well-ventilated environment is crucial. Excessive moisture establishes an ideal breeding ground for these fungi, which can compromise the integrity of the rug fibers and produce unpleasant odors. Consistently checking for dampness in the surrounding area can help discover potential issues in their initial stages.
